Humanity Has More Mothers Than Fathers, DNA Reveals
Women made a larger genetic contribution to the global population than men did, a new DNA analysis finds.www.livescience.com
![]()
Human paternal and maternal demographic histories: insights from high-resolution Y chromosome and mtDNA sequences - Investigative Genetics
Background Comparisons of maternally-inherited mitochondrial DNA (mtDNA) and paternally-inherited non-recombining Y chromosome (NRY) variation have provided important insights into the impact of sex-biased processes (such as migration, residence pattern, and so on) on human genetic variation...investigativegenetics.biomedcentral.com
